SGAC is pleased to announce an essay competition.
“What does astronomy bring to civil society?”
We are looking for Young Astronomers who can express their feelings in a creative way. 2 first prize will be invited to Paris to participate “Launch Conference of the International Year of Astronomy” between 14-18 Jan 2009. Accommodation and travel will be covered by UNESCO and IYA French National Committee.
Submission Procedures , Timeline and Criteria
Eligibility Criteria
* Authors should be between 18-23 years old
Requirements:
- Essays can be a maximum of 1500 words. In addition, an abstract of a maximum of 200 words is required and should be included with the submission.
- Essays must be submitted in English. No high level spell check needed for authors whose first language is not English.
- Essays must be typed on Times New Roman 11 and double-spaced and should be delivered in .doc or .pdf format.
- Essays should be in a form readily publishable without extensive footnotes.
The selection committie will be guided by the following criteria:
- Inspiration on Astronomy
- Innovation & originality
- Relevance to IYA2009
- Quality on writing style and structure
Deadline:
Essays should be delivered by e-mail to bee@spacegeneration.org 12 December 2008, 17:00 GMT.
